Gov Abdulrazaq Mourns Ayeni, Ex-Dep Speaker Who Died In Road Accident

Kwara State Governor Abdulrahman Abdulrazaq sends his profound condolences to the family, friends, and associates of former Deputy Speaker of the State House of Assembly Rt. Hon. Christopher Ayeni who died in a road accident earlier today, October 31, 2024.

Governor Abdulrazaq, who describes the development as devastating, also commiserates with the people of Isapa in Ekiti Local Government Area of the state on the incident.

The Governor prays to Almighty God to rest the soul of the former lawmaker and give his loved ones the strength to bear the huge loss.
